The Tipped Minimum Wage with a No Change Policy

Posted on September 26, 2014 by Alice Gresset

Since Bill Clinton was elected into office, the minimum wage for tipped workers hasn’t changed. It’s been set at $2.13 an hour since 1991. Up until 1996, the tipped minimum wage was pegged to increase with increases in the minimum wage, but for nearly two decades that number has remained stagnant.
